ВЪВЕДЕНИЕ
Тази статия описва грешките, които са коригирани в Microsoft SQL Server 2008 Service Pack 2 (SP2).Бележки
-
Други корекции, които не са документирани, може да бъдат включени в сервизния пакет.
-
Този списък ще бъде актуализиран, когато бъдат издадени още статии.
За повече информация как да получите SQL Server 2008 сервизни пакети щракнете върху следния номер на статия в базата знания на Microsoft:
968382 Как да получите най-новия сервизен пакет за SQL Server 2008
Повече информация
В допълнение към корекциите, които са изброени в тази статия, SQL Server 2008 SP2 съдържа горещи поправки, които са включени в сборна актуализация 1 до кумулативна актуализация 8 за SQL Server 2008 Service Pack 1 (SP1). За повече информация относно сборни пакети за актуализация, които са налични за SQL Server 2008 SP1 щракнете върху следния номер на статия в базата знания на Microsoft:
970365 Компилациите от SQL Server 2008 г., които са издадени след издаването на SQL Server 2008 SP1
Грешките, които са коригирани в този сервизен пакет
За повече информация относно грешките, които са коригирани в SQL Server 2008 SP2, щракнете върху следните номера на статии в базата знания на Microsoft.
|
Номер на грешка на VSTS |
Номер на статия от БЗ |
Описание |
|---|---|---|
|
249682 |
КОРЕКЦИЯ: Съобщение за грешка, когато изпълните командата ProcessAdd, след като направите промени в дял на сървър, който се изпълнява SQL Server 2008: "Вътрешна грешка: възникна неочаквано изключение" |
|
|
256736 |
КОРЕКЦИЯ: Неправилни резултати, ако използвате скоби около SELECT в команда, която има общ израз за таблица в SQL Server 2008 |
|
|
258076 |
КОРЕКЦИЯ: SQL Server 2008 Service Pack 2 подобрения на "Операцията е отменена" текст на съобщение за грешка в услугите за анализ |
|
|
270561 |
Съобщение за грешка, когато се опитате да отворите проект в SQL Server 2008: "разположени събрание манифест дефиниция не съвпада с препратка към блок с код" |
|
|
274280 |
Инсталиращата програма на SQL Server 2008 не успява да се инсталира на базирана на Windows Server 2008 клъстерна точка на монтиране |
|
|
284360 |
Съобщение за грешка, когато се опитате да използвате изпълними файлове от SQL Server system CLR types пакет (SQLSysClrTypes.msi): "Не може да се зареди DLL "SqlServerSpatial.dll": Това приложение не успя да стартира, защото конфигурацията на приложението е неправилна" |
|
|
301603 |
Неуспешна инсталация на SQL Server 2008, ако /PCUSOURCE или /CUSOURCE има място в пътя |
|
|
317800 |
Заявка на SQL Server 2008 или SQL Server 2005 Analysis Services ROLAP връща неправилни резултати |
|
|
340066 |
КОРЕКЦИЯ: Може да изпитате известна загуба на данни, когато използвате командата UPDATE с клауза SET, която използва типовете час, дата и дата и часoffset в SQL Server 2008 |
|
|
347731 |
Съобщение за грешка, когато изпълнявате Get-Command в среда на PowerShell версия 2 на сървър, на който се изпълнява SQL Server 2008: "Препратка към обект не е зададена на екземпляр на обект" |
|
|
351286 |
КОРЕКЦИЯ: Полетата не се запазват в отчета, когато отчетът се експортира в Excel на сървър, който се изпълнява SQL Server 2008 и след това визуализация на отчета в Excel |
|
|
351981 |
КОРЕКЦИЯ: Съобщение за грешка, когато експортирате отчет в Excel в диспечера на отчети на сървър, който се изпълнява SQL Server 2008: "Необработено контролирано изключение: Тип = System.ArgumentOutOfRangeException" |
|
|
357416 |
КОРЕКЦИЯ: Монитор на ресурси въвежда състояние, което не дава на сървър на SQL Server 2008 |
|
|
390126 |
Помощната програма за вторично копие на SQL не може да генерира вторично копие на грешки на клъстер за преместване при отказ на SQL Server 2008 на инсталиране на клъстер за разширено/корпоративно преместване на ресурси (failover Cluster) |
|
|
396527 |
Коригиране на липсата на криптографска вариация на сол на SQL Server sa вход хеш |
|
|
402453 |
Не е направено съпоставяне между имената на акаунтите и ИД на защита" при добавяне на възел към клъстер за преместване при отказ на SQL Server 2008 |
|
|
426753 |
Не можете да запишете екземпляр на база данни на SQL Server 2008 в помощна програма на SQL Server |
|
|
426753 |
Не можете да разположите приложение на Data-Tier в екземпляр на база данни на SQL Server 2008 |
|
|
427703 |
КОРЕКЦИЯ: Много сървъри задания не се изтеглят от SQL Server 2000 в MSX роля на SQL Server 2008 В TSX роля |
|
|
524642 |
КОРЕКЦИЯ: Налична е актуална корекция, която позволява на SQL Server 2008 R2 отчети услуги да използват 2048-битова RSA ключ за шифроване на reporting Services ключ за fips усложняване |
|
|
370540 |
КОРЕКЦИЯ:Заключвания на таблица не се ескалира, когато вмъквате много редове в таблица в SQL Server 2008 |
Допълнителни проблеми, които са решени в този сервизен пакет
Решения на следните проблеми също са включени в SQL Server 2008 SP2.
|
Номер на грешка на VSTS |
Описание |
|---|---|
|
270934 |
Повреждане на DBCC грешки възникват по време на комплектоването на SQL Server 2008, когато се използват низове, които имат последователности на Jamo след японския продължителен знак. |
|
271554 |
КОРЕКЦИЯ: Системната таблица на syscolpars показва дублирани редове. Тази корекция ги отличава чрез добавяне на номер на процедура в DBCC checkcatalog. |
|
271708 |
Когато заявката има филтър, който препраща към колона в изгледа sys.dm_server_audit_status, филтърът се игнорира и всички редове се връщат от sys.dm_server_audit_status. |
|
280004 |
Целта на асинхронното набориране показва неправилни двойки стойност/низ за нанесени полета в сравнение с информацията, която е налична в dm_xe_map_values. |
|
284760 |
КОРЕКЦИЯ: Несъвпадащ изглед може да съдържа няколко изгледа, които имат различен брой индекси. Тази корекция налага детерминантистичен ред на изгледите да се сравняват въз основа на съвпадащите функции и броя на съвпадащите индекси. |
|
285377 |
Потребителите получават съобщение за грешка "Отказан достъп", когато навигират локално до диспечера на отчети, ако UAC е разрешен. Добавянето на актуализирано съобщение "Отказан достъп" за споменаване на UAC може да позволи на потребителите да адресират настройката по съответния начин. |
|
291707 |
В дадена база данни използването на курсор на сървър, който е деклариран за команда за избиране, която съдържа системен изглед, може да даде неправилни резултати, след като тази база данни е прикачена и прикачена отново. |
|
293089 |
Потребители с радиален индикатор, които се опитват да използват "RateOfChange" или "Integral" като тип формула за MaximumValue или MinimumValue в индикатора, не виждат стойност в падащия списък на мрежата на свойствата. |
|
296314 |
КОРЕКЦИЯ: Файлът FailoverAnalysis.sql се инсталира по време на инсталирането на клъстер за преместване при отказ на SQL Server. Този скрипт ще се извика автоматично, когато възникне грешка. Контролите на личното свойство SqlDMVScriptTimeout за колко милисекунди може да са необходими, за да завърши скриптът. |
|
302563 |
Потребителите получават грешка при проверка, когато надстройват споделени източници на данни, които имат интервал в името. Тази грешка показва, че името не може да съдържа интервали. |
|
302707 |
Инсталирането на Service Pack 1 за SQL Server Business Intelligence Development Studio 2008 е неуспешно поради липсващ конфигурационен файл. |
|
304390 |
Буферът на пръстена показва непълни данни за събития (събития, получени от dm_xe_session_targets), когато достигне ограничението за размер за XML изхода. |
|
307313 |
Потребителите не могат да върнат няколко бисквитки в своя HTTP модул. Това засяга потребителите, когато се опитват да реализират удостоверяване по избор. |
|
309869 |
Действията за sqlsos.task_address, sqlsos.worker_address и sqlsos.scheduler_address разширени събития показват неправилен адрес. |
|
310483 |
Reporting Services 2008 Designer преобразува сантиметри в инчове в Tablix. Това води до загуба на точността на оформлението. |
|
313780 |
Деинсталирането на първия от двата екземпляра с име AS забранява SQL браузъра. Това води до недостъпен втори наименуван екземпляр. |
|
319216 |
Потребителите не могат да използват съхранени идентификационни данни в своите източници на данни, ако се изисква смарт карта. |
|
322046 |
Заявка, която има клауза за подселекция, използваща израз за множество, която не връща изчисляеми членове, връща грешка, че не са позволени подселекции, които имат изчисляеми членове. |
|
327301 |
В Услугите за анализ задаването на член на измерението по подразбиране с помощта на MDX израз, който има функция NonEmpty, кара сървъра да върне вътрешна грешка, когато се опитва да отвори куба. |
|
328752 |
Изгледът sys.dm_os_wait_stats показва дублирани редове за типа изчакване "РАЗНИ". Това може да причини проблеми с инструментите за наблюдение. |
|
331630 |
Целочислената стойност се закръглява неправилно в Услуги за отчет на SQL Server Designer за повторно използваема заявка. |
|
333544 |
КОРЕКЦИЯ: Нов код на грешка (6257) се връща, когато потребител се опитва да регистрирате CLR блок, който е създаден срещу по-нова среда за изпълнение, например CLR v4. Предишното съобщение за грешка (код 6218) беше объркващо и не посочи действителния проблем. |
|
336809 |
Краен случай вмъква стойност на самоличност извън текущия диапазон в режим на "задаване на identity_insert TABLE_NAME". Този проблем възниква и в операции за архивиране/възстановяване. |
|
338247 |
Ако параметрите, които са обвързани с функцията SQLBindParameter, задават дължина SQL_DATA_AT_EXEC, odBC драйверът на SQL Server 2008 Native Client причинява нарушение на достъпа, ако функцията SQLPutData задава дължина от SQL_NULL_DATA, когато стойността на параметъра е подадена за изпълнение. |
|
338999 |
Услуги за отчет на SQL Server 2008 среща изтичане на връзка, когато потребителят използва интерфейса на SOAP, за да изпълни и експортира отчет. |
|
347779 |
SQL Server понякога генерира съобщение за грешка "Няма достатъчно системна памет в набора ресурси "вътрешно", за да изпълни тази заявка". Тази ситуация често е предотвратима. |
|
350670 |
Потребителите получават съобщение за грешка "Страницата е изтекла", когато се опитат да се препращат към рендиран отчет, след като отчетът остане неактивен за един час. |
|
352788 |
Грешка 955 възниква, когато потребителите се опитват да конфигурират склад за данни за управление, ако имат бази данни на своя сървър, които не са онлайн. |
|
352862 |
ReportBuilder 2.0 ClickOnce показва празен отчет при стартиране, ако потребител редактира отчета с помощта на ReportBuilder 2.0 от уеб сайт на SharePoint 12. |
|
355222 |
Ако се използва MARS, изгледът на sys.dm_os_tasks показва една и съща стойност в колоната request_id за всички задачи, вместо да отчита правилната стойност, свързана с всяка задача. |
|
355228 |
КОРЕКЦИЯ: Ново съобщение за грешка показва причината за непозволен достъп до памет, която възниква, ако набор целеви параметри са зададени неправилно. |
|
356127 |
Връща се неправилна информация за комплектоване на колони, когато BCP.exe извлича информация за метаданни на колона. |
|
360584 |
Абонаментите са неуспешни по време на изпълнение поради проблем в структурата на данните в паметта по време на опита за доставяне на имейл на отчет, рендиран от MHTML. |
|
368388 |
BIDS 2008 Дизайнер на отчети работи заедно с Услуги за отчет на SQL Server 2008 се срива, когато потребителите преоразмерят ред от таблицата. |
|
376257 |
Полетата TO, CC и BCC на диалоговия прозорец "Опции за доставяне на отчета" са изчистени, след като потребителите отменят или затварят диалоговия прозорец "Подробни данни за графика", за да се върнат към "Опции за доставяне на отчета". |
|
383747 |
Наборите от колекции работят неправилно, когато събират индикатори на показателите на клъстер, ако името на екземпляра на SQL е същото като името на виртуалната мрежа. |
|
384800 |
КОРЕКЦИЯ: Подобрена и допълнителна информация се регистрира за InvalidReportParameterException в Verbose изход, ако възникне определени условия по време на обработка на параметър. |
|
393410 |
Когато потребителите изчистят избора на един или повече месеца в месечен график, SSRS създава отделни графици за всеки месец, който все още е избран. В някои случаи това може да доведе до грешка "@active_end_date не може да бъде преди @active_start_date". |
|
393879 |
Data-Driven абонамент е неуспешен, ако се върне стойност NULL, когато бъде нанесен в параметъра на отчета, който приема стойност NULL. |
|
394977 |
Проблемите с абонамента и доставката са трудни за диагностициране във файла за проследяване на reporting Services. Изисква се повече многословно регистриране. |
|
415084 |
Потребителите получават съобщение "Индексът е извън диапазона. Когато експортират в PDF файл, съобщението за грешка трябва да бъде нео отрицателно и по-малко от размера на колекцията". |
|
419740 |
Потребителите не могат да използват потребителско удостоверяване в уеб ИЕ на SQL Server 2008. |
|
424595 |
Ако потребител създаде дефиниран от потребителя тип и функция, оценена от таблица, в същата транзакция и ако функцията има таблица за връщане, съдържаща колона от дефиниран от потребителя тип, ще възникне самозатключение. Освен това връзката, която се опитва да изпълни тези операции се прекратява. |
|
421922 |
КОРЕКЦИЯ: Поддръжката се предоставя за максимум 15 000 дялове в таблици и в индекси в изданията Enterprise, Developer и Evaluation на Microsoft SQL Server 2008 SP2. За повече информация как тази поддръжка може да бъде разрешена и забранена, за нейните ограничения и за някои известни проблеми и заобиколни решения, вижте бялата книга "Поддръжка за 15 000 дяла" (http://go.microsoft.com/fwlink/?LinkId=199773). |
|
424804 |
В Analysis Services някои потребители може да изпитат непозволен достъп, когато използват йерархия родител-наследник в състоянието на IIF функция. |
|
426631 |
Използването на функция PeriodsToDate с параметър Null член може да доведе до грешка "Неочаквано изключение". |
|
429253 |
Неправилен номер на версия се показва в SQL Server Management Studio и в Услуги за отчет на SQL Server. Това води до объркване, тъй като показаният номер не се различава от номера на версията на RTM след извършване на надстройка. |
|
430703 |
Може да възникне вторично изключение, когато услугите за анализ генерират вторично копие на Watson. Това е така, независимо дали вторичното копие на Watson е генерирано поради действително изключение или поради явно искане за вторично копие на някои грешки. Ако възникне вторично изключение, сървърът може да изпита безкраен рекурсия. Това генерира много вторични копия и след това затваря сървъра. |
|
431298 |
КОРЕКЦИЯ: В SSRS 2008 Service Pack 2 RS добавката за SharePoint 2007 за комуникация със сървъра за отчети на SSRS 2008 R2 се актуализира. Това позволява достъп до определени функции в ReportBuilder 3.0, ReportParts и ATOM Renderer, включително новия преглед на отчет в ReportBuilder 3.0. |
|
431301 |
Обработката на обекти в база данни, която съдържа хиляди обекти на метаданни, отнема много време, за да започне импортирането на данните. Това се случва, защото сървърът трябва да създаде график на заданията, преди да започне импортирането на данни. Освен това алгоритъмът, който се използва за определяне на зависимости, води до бавна работа, когато в базата данни съществуват много обекти на метаданни. |
|
432094 |
Пространствен индекс не може безопасно да бъде създаден в таблица, която използва CELL_ID, CELL_ATTRIBUTES или SRID за имена на колони. |
|
448007 |
При определени условия името на разделената на дялове колона в съобщение за грешка 11405 може да е грешно. Това води до неправилно име на колона за печат. |
|
455538 |
Използването на защитата на клетки заедно с изчисления дава неправилни резултати, когато се използва клауза NON EMPTY. |
|
456534 |
Непозволен достъп за четене възниква по време на процеса на фиксиране, ако две транзакции се изпълняват едновременно: една за промяна или създаване на дял и една за обработка на измерение. |
|
471363 |
Когато Microsoft Office 12 е интегриран с услугите за отчети на SQL Server 2008, интегрирането на SharePoint не е по подразбиране на URL адреса на Конструктор на отчети clickonce, което пречи на Конструктор на отчети да стартира. |
|
471421 |
КОРЕКЦИЯ: Проблем с локализация в турската ИЕ: трасиране трохи сега са локализирани на нови страници на библиотека с части на отчет. |
|
499162 |
КОРЕКЦИЯ: Проблем с достъпността, който възниква, защото MSAA името на "Символ" е null. Имената на MSAA се актуализират и сега са откриваеми. |
|
503096 |
КОРЕКЦИЯ: Подобрена производителността на създаването на индекс от DDL команди за таблици, които имат много дялове и не съдържат данни. По-рано времето, необходимо за този процес, се увеличи в геометрична напредване с увеличаването на броя на дяловете. Времето, необходимо сега, се увеличава в линейна напредване. |
|
515240 |
Използването на параметри, оценени в таблица, за LOB колони може да доведе до непозволен достъп до сървъра. |
|
520700 |
Имената на MSAA за диалоговия прозорец Свойства на радиално мащабиране са неправилни и не са съвместими с достъпността. |
|
525601 |
По време на проверка за поетапна проверка алгоритъмът, който се използва за изброяване на всички проверки, които включват събитието, може да изпита изтичане на памет от списъка с проверки. Това продължава, докато не възникнат грешки с недостиг на памет и услугата трябва да се рестартира, за да се възстанови паметта. |
Забележка Ако надстройвате от SQL Server 2008 SP1Cumulative актуализация 9 или по-нова версия, трябва да приложите SQL Server 2008 SP2 сборна актуализация след надстройване до SQL Server 2008 SP2 да получите всички корекции. За повече информация относно сборната актуализация за SQL Server 2008 SP2 щракнете върху следния номер на статия в базата знания на Microsoft:
2289254 Кумулативен пакет за актуализация 1 за SQL Server 2008 Service Pack 2
Препратки
За повече информация как да определите текущата SQL Server версия и издание щракнете върху следния номер на статия в базата знания на Microsoft:
321185 Как да идентифицирате своята версия на SQL Server и издание Продуктите на други разработчици, които се обсъждат в тази статия, са произведени от фирми, които са независими от Microsoft. Microsoft не дава никакви гаранции – подразбиращи се,или други – за работата или надеждността на тези продукти.